For those who used to/still buying CD's and other cheap stuff from them: Free shipping is no more, unless you speding 100$.
Worse. Recently, I've ordered a spindle of 50 Kingston CD-Rs + 10 3" CD-r's, thinking that in that case 9$ s/h is OK. But, here is what happened - spindle was backordered at the moment thus they sent me e-mail, notifying, that "the item you've ordered was discontinued or backordered by manufacturer (pick one)... you can cancell the order". Feared that it is discontinued, I called and cancelled the order. Next thing I know, they're sending me an e-mail saying, that the 3' CD-Rs were alredy shipped, thus they can't cancel them. Obviously I've got the full s/h charge applied, putting those 3' cuties at 2$ a piece!!!
Even worse - CUSTOMER SUPPORT WAS TERRIBLE. They didn't do a thing to fix the mess to say least. Not even admit any wrongdoing or give me a s/h break on the similar to the backordered (as I found out later) item.
Moral? Think twice before odering from OUTPOST.
